What is a 24V DC Thermostat?

24v dc thermostat

A 24V DC thermostat is a temperature control device that operates on a 24-volt direct current power supply, commonly used in HVAC systems. Unlike standard thermostats that may work with line voltage (typically 120V or 240V AC), the 24V DC thermostats function at a lower voltage, which is safer and often more efficient, especially in residential settings. These thermostats are equipped with sensors that detect the ambient temperature and compare it to the desired setpoint defined by the user. Working Principles The working mechanism of a 24V DC thermostat is relatively simple. When the ambient temperature falls below the setpoint, the thermostat sends a signal to the HVAC system to heat the space. Conversely, if the temperature exceeds the setpoint, the thermostat activates the cooling system. This on-and-off cycling helps maintain a stable and comfortable temperature in the environment.
